Wwi 180Th Infantry Battalion Collar Pair Cef Archive in an attackWWI 180th Infantry Battalion Collar Pair CEF Browning copper, unmarked, 27. 7 mm x 30. 8 mm and 27. 8 mm x 31. 3 mm respectively, intact lugs, residue in the recessed areas of the latter from cleaning, near extremely fine. Footnote: The Battalion was raised and mobilized in Toronto, Ontario under the authority of G. O. 69, July 15, 1916. The Battalion sailed November 15, 1916 under the command of Lieutenant Colonel R. H. Greer with a strength of 31
